Background
He was the son of Adalhard (c 850 – 2 January 890), count of Metz, himself son of Adalard the Seneschal and a daughter of Matfried, count of Eifel (c 820 – bef 18 September 882).

They were first rejected, and reconciled shortly after. He went to war, again with Matfried, in 906 against the count Conrad. He was killed in a battle against the Bavarian army on 22 June 910.
After 13 August 900, Gerhard married the widow of Zwentibold, Oda (c 880 – bef 952), daughter of Otto I, Duke of Saxony, and had:
Wigfried (d 9 July 953), abbot of Saint Ursula of Cologne, then archbishop of Cologne from 924 to 953,
Oda (d bef 18 May 963), married Gozlin, Count of Bidgau and Methingau (d 942),
unknown daughter
Godfrey (d bef 949), count of Jülichgau.
Oda of Saxony remarried to Eberhard, count in Oberlahngau.
